An intelligent enterprise search service powered by machine learning that enables organizations to find more accurate answers within their unstructured content using natural language queries across disparate data sources.


Amazon Kendra is an intelligent enterprise search service from AWS that uses machine learning to reinvent how organizations find information. It allows users to ask natural language questions and receive direct answers from documents, FAQs, wikis, and other content sources. Kendra aggregates content from various data sources like SharePoint, Confluence, and S3, indexing it to create a unified, searchable knowledge base. Its unique value lies in its semantic search capabilities, which understand intent and context, unlike traditional keyword-based search engines. This makes it ideal for internal help desks, customer support portals, and research applications where finding precise information quickly is critical.

Pros

  • Deep learning-based semantic search provides highly accurate, context-aware answers instead of just lists of links.
  • Natively integrates with a wide range of AWS services and popular third-party data sources such as SharePoint and Salesforce.
  • No machine learning expertise is required to set up and use the service, lowering the barrier to entry for advanced search.
  • Offers robust security features, respecting existing document-level access permissions to ensure data privacy.
  • Scalable architecture with a pay-as-you-go model that adjusts to workload demands.

Cons

  • The consumption-based pricing model can be complex to forecast and potentially expensive at scale.
  • Can be slow and resource-intensive during the initial indexing of very large content repositories.
  • Management and configuration are performed within the AWS Management Console, which can be intimidating for non-technical users.
  • Less effective for searching highly structured database data compared to unstructured or semi-structured text.
  • The free tier is limited to 30 days, which may not be sufficient for extensive evaluation.

Pricing Tiers

Developer Edition

Ideal for development, testing, and proof-of-concepts. Limited to 4,000 queries per day and 10,000 documents (or 2GB of extracted text). Includes a free tier for the first 30 days.

$0.75/hour (after free tier)

Enterprise Edition

Designed for production workloads with high availability across multiple AWS Availability Zones. Offers greater capacity and query throughput, supporting up to 40,000 queries per day and 500,000 documents (or 150GB of text) per unit.

$1.40/hour

Top Alternatives to Amazon Kendra

Google Cloud Search

A direct competitor for organizations invested in the Google Workspace ecosystem, offering unified search across G Suite and third-party data.

Azure AI Search

Microsoft's offering is a strong choice for companies heavily using the Azure cloud, integrating search with other Azure cognitive services.

Elastic Enterprise Search

Offers more customizability and control for technical teams comfortable with managing an Elasticsearch cluster, but requires more setup and maintenance.

Coveo

A mature, dedicated enterprise search platform that may be chosen for its extensive pre-built UI components and specific focus on commerce and customer service use cases.
